Oct 5, 2022 · So, how long does it take for whey protein powder to digest? The time it takes for whey protein powder to digest depends on the type of whey protein powder, the other foods the whey protein powder is eaten with, and whether you’re consuming whey protein powder on an empty stomach. Whey protein isolate is a superior and more pure form of whey protein. With fewer non-protein components, WPI is digested faster than WPC, with peak absorption often occurring around 45 minutes to one hour.
